  • Yamaha Motor Net Sales Up Slightly, Earnings Down in First Three Quarters of FY Ending in December

    IWATA, November 13, 2019 - Yamaha Motor Co., Ltd. (Tokyo: 7272) announces consolidated business results for the first nine months. Net sales for Yamaha Motor Co., Ltd.'s consolidated accounting period for the first nine months of the fiscal year ending December 31, 2019 were 1,267.2 billion yen, an increase of 5.3 billion yen (0.4%) compared with the same period the previous fiscal year.   • New Skies for Yamaha’s Unmanned Helicopters Yamaha Motor Newsletter (October 11, 2019 No. 75)

    Since around 2015, the commercial drone business has grown rapidly on a global scale and is expected to further expand going forward. Today, remotely operated or autopilot-equipped Unmanned Aerial Vehicles (UAVs) fitted with cameras or surveying devices are used for aerial photography and filming, observation and measurement of landforms and construction sites, and for transporting packages.
